It's a neoclassic. They were popular in the '80s, Built on lots of Fox Mustang/ThunderCoug chassis, as well as other things like Camaros, Regals/Cutlasses, and even Nissan 300ZX's. You can usually tell by the doors, windshield/cowl what they started off as.
